Just a friendly pointer on the photo's. Try to remember to almost ALWAYS use a fill flash, even in the sun, to brighten up the shadowy spots and let the camera up the shutter speed for better exposure and sharpness. this is especially important with point and shoots.
They are all good pics, but that last one could be great with a little fill light.

No problem. I should add why. Point and shoots tend to pick the brightest spot in-frame and adjust the exposure level to that amount of light. Like in the case of the third picture, the fish and background are bright, but his face and coat etc.... all dark. The camera picked out the background light on the water and auto-adjusted exposure to that amount of light, making his face, coat, and the fish a bit darker. A fill flash would have eliminated all of those variables and added a little bling to the fish as well.
